The qualifications for a career as a patient educator vary among employers. Some healthcare facilities require you to have a high school diploma or G.E.D. certificate and experience in patient education or a medical office. Other medical facilities require you to be a registered nurse (RN) before becoming a patient educator, and the qualifications to earn certification vary by state. To become an RN, you need either an associate or bachelor's degree in nursing as well as a passing score on the National Council Licensure Examination (NCLEX). Earning a bachelor’s degree has become the standard for most patient educators and is often required for advancement in this career.

A nurse educator teaches nursing students or licensed nurses seeking continuing education. Nurse educators are licensed nurses who have a master’s degree or doctorate in nursing, enabling them to teach in college nursing programs. These nurse educators not only explain the mechanics of the job, but they serve as role models for aspiring nurses, offering advice and sharing their knowledge and experience in the field. Teaching hospitals and other clinical settings hire nurse educators to provide training to nursing students and continuing education to staff nurses.

As a nursing education consultant, you advise professional nursing educators or how to develop or improve a program or curriculum related to a specific aspect of nursing education at a school, hospital, or private organization. Your duties and responsibilities include observing current practices, assessing the performance and student outcomes, and working with educators to create new, more effective tools to provide the proper preparation for the vocation. You may work with educators in traditional settings or in an eLearning capacity.
